“想要在竞争激烈的技术领域中脱颖而出,成为一名优秀的IBM云应用服务工程师,你需要在多个方面提升自己的能力。本文将围绕六个重要子主题展开,帮助你在掌握IBM云平台的基础知识、深入理解云计算架构和服务、获得相关专业认证、熟悉DevOps和CI/CD实践、提高项目管理和沟通能力、以及研究应用最新云技术趋势等方面全面提升竞争力。”
1. 掌握IBM云平台的基础知识
1.1 了解IBM云平台的服务和功能
- IBM云提供了一系列广泛的服务,包括计算、存储、网络和开发工具。熟悉这些服务的基本功能和使用场景是成为IBM云应用服务工程师的基础。
1.2 学习IBM云的入门课程
- 我认为,通过IBM官方提供的在线课程或其他学习资源,可以快速入门。这些课程通常涵盖基础知识和实践操作,帮助你打下坚实的基础。
1.3 在实践中应用学习
- 从实践来看,动手实践是掌握云平台的关键。创建一个小型项目,利用IBM云的不同服务进行开发和部署,将帮助你更好地理解和应用这些知识。
2. 深入理解云计算架构和服务
2.1 探索云计算的基本架构
- 云计算的架构包括IaaS、PaaS和SaaS等不同层次。我建议深入研究这些架构,理解它们的优缺点和适用场景,以便在项目中做出最佳选择。
2.2 掌握云安全和网络管理
- 安全是云计算的核心问题之一。了解如何配置和管理云网络、保护数据安全,是确保项目成功的关键因素。
2.3 通过实例学习架构设计
- 可以参考一些成功的云架构案例,分析它们的设计思路和实现方法,从中吸取经验并应用到自己的项目中。
3. 获得相关的专业认证
3.1 选择合适的认证路径
- 在我看来,获得IBM云的专业认证,如IBM Certified Solution Architect,是提升个人竞争力的重要途径。这些认证证明了你在特定领域的专业知识和技能。
3.2 准备认证考试
- 制定详细的学习计划,利用官方教材和模拟考试题库进行充分准备,有助于顺利通过认证考试。
3.3 认证后的持续学习
- 拥有认证只是一个开始,保持对新技术和行业趋势的学习热情,才能在职业生涯中不断进步。
4. 熟悉DevOps和CI/CD实践
4.1 理解DevOps文化和原则
- DevOps强调开发与运维的紧密协作。我建议学习DevOps文化和实践原则,理解如何在团队中应用这些理念,以提高工作效率。
4.2 实践CI/CD工具和流程
- 从实践来看,熟练掌握Jenkins、GitLab CI/CD等工具,能够帮助你更好地实现持续集成和持续交付,提高项目交付速度和质量。
4.3 参与开源项目
- 参与开源项目是提升DevOps技能的有效途径,通过贡献代码和与全球开发者合作,可以积累丰富的实践经验。
5. 提升项目管理和沟通能力
5.1 学习项目管理基础知识
- 掌握基本的项目管理知识,如Scrum、Kanban等敏捷方法,有助于你在项目中更好地组织和协调团队工作。
5.2 强化沟通技巧
- 有效的沟通是项目成功的重要保障。我认为,提升口头和书面表达能力,能够帮助你在团队中清晰传达信息和解决问题。
5.3 实践团队协作
- 参与多学科团队合作,锻炼跨部门沟通和协作能力,以适应复杂的项目环境。
6. 研究和应用最新的云技术趋势
6.1 关注行业动态
- 保持对云计算领域最新趋势和技术的关注,通过阅读行业报告、参加技术会议等方式,及时掌握前沿信息。
6.2 实验新技术
- 不断尝试使用新技术和工具,评估它们的适用性和效果,将有助于在项目中引入创新解决方案。
6.3 分享经验和成果
- 我建议通过博客、技术讲座等形式分享自己的学习和实践经验,不仅可以帮助他人,也能提升个人品牌和影响力。
“成为一名出色的IBM云应用服务工程师,需要在多方面不断提升自己的能力。通过系统地掌握IBM云平台的基础知识,深入理解云计算架构和服务,获得专业认证,熟悉DevOps和CI/CD实践,增强项目管理和沟通能力,以及关注和应用最新技术趋势,你将能够在职业生涯中占据优势。记住,学习和实践是永无止境的,保持对新知识的渴望和对技术的热爱,将是你成长的最大动力。希望这些建议能够帮助你在未来的职业道路上取得成功。”
原创文章,作者:往事随风,如若转载,请注明出处:https://docs.ihr360.com/tech_arch/new_tect/8433